Needham’s Williams named Bentley AD

Needham resident Vaughn Williams, senior associate athletics director at Boston College, has been named the director of athletics at Bentley University, Vice President for Student Affairs J. Andrew Shepardson announced Monday morning in an email to the Bentley community. Williams will begin his new role in mid-September.

Needham’s Shuman makes PGA debut

By Mike Flanagan
Hometown Weekly Sports Editor
Former Needham High School golf star and two-time state champion Jake Shuman made his PGA Tour debut on Thursday at the Wyndham Championship in Greensboro, North Carolina.
